Course Content

• Incident Response Planning and Readiness for NGOs
• Threat Intelligence and Vulnerability Management for Nonprofits
• Cybersecurity Incident Response Methodology (NIST, ISO 27001)
• Digital Forensics and Evidence Collection in the NGO Sector
• Malware Analysis and Remediation Techniques for Nonprofits
• Legal and Ethical Considerations in NGO Cybersecurity Incident Response
• Data Breach Notification and Recovery for NGOs
• Cybersecurity Awareness Training and Education for NGO Staff
• Incident Response Communication and Public Relations for NGOs
• Building a Resilient Cybersecurity Posture: NGO Best Practices

Career path

Cybersecurity Incident Response Roles (UK) Description
Cybersecurity Analyst (NGO) Monitors networks for threats, investigates incidents, and implements security measures. Crucial for protecting sensitive NGO data.
Incident Responder (Non-profit) Leads incident response efforts, coordinating with various teams to contain and remediate security breaches. High demand in the non-profit sector.
Security Consultant (Charity) Provides expert advice and guidance on cybersecurity best practices to NGOs. Focuses on risk management and incident prevention.
Forensic Investigator (NGO) Analyzes digital evidence to identify the root cause of security incidents. Critical for legal and regulatory compliance in the NGO space.
